What companies run services between California Ave Caltrain Station, CA, USA and San Francisco, CA, USA?

Caltrain operates a train from California Avenue Caltrain Northbound to San Francisco Caltrain Northbound every 30 minutes. Tickets cost $7–10 and the journey takes 54 min.
